edVirtus Laser Safety Certification

Join Dr Trevor Wheatley for a range of courses encompassing the requirements of AS/NZS IEC 60825.14:2022 and AS/NZS IEC 60825.1:2014.

edVirtus offers specialist laser safety training that provides appropriate levels of understanding of the principles of laser safety practice to meet the needs of Australian/International standards for laser safety officers, laser safety supervisors, and laser users/operators and maintainers.

If you are not sure which laser safety course to do, please see our guide on the website to select the right course. Courses are being held around the country in person and in virtual mode during 2024.
